About This Item
London : Oxford University Press, 1953. Reprint. Hardcover. Pen inscribed by previous owner. Near fine cloth copy in a poor and somewhat edge-torn (with some loss) and dust-dulled dust-wrapper, now mylar-sleeved. Hinges starting. Remains particularly well-preserved; tight, bright, clean and strong. Physical description: xvi, 407 p. ; 17 cm. Notes: Ninth edition - Fifteenth impression, revised.Title on spine: Authors' and printers' dictionary. Subjects: Proofreading.English language Orthography and spelling.English language Syllabication. Abbreviations.Authorship ; Handbooks, manuals, etc. Authorship Dictionaries
